Transaction 34456a2053a7a594115239ba60d080d5ea4c5930f152a9ba8f57076aa54dd659
1 Input
2 Outputs
- 34456a2053a7a594115239ba60d080d5ea4c5930f152a9ba8f57076aa54dd659:0
- 34456a2053a7a594115239ba60d080d5ea4c5930f152a9ba8f57076aa54dd659:1
value 10000000
address 1CvLsvHyWKQFSbMZrvg7F6teMBqiAn7szE
value 12674801
address 1DFR2YrXmWgDtM1EULR9H9tSGaWEtAHmPH